M: So you mean I should talk about
the inner realizations? There are too many to talk about. First, because
the universe is vast and it's contained within ourselves; I can only
tell you a few. For example like, for an ordinary person to get enlightenment,
you normally will see Light and hear Sound - Light of different colors
or brilliance, sometimes more than a thousand suns. Some people will
see less than that. Some people just see kind of moving black clouds
for some time, but very rare. Most people see immediate Light from God.
Light
represents wisdom, the super consciousness; the Light without shadows,
the Light that you don't see with your eyes but you see with your inner
awareness. That is called enlightenment when you see that. Then you
hear the Sound, the silent Sound from God, which brings you the message
from heaven. It's kind of like music, but without instruments. You can't
make out what it is; but it is so beautiful and melodious, it lifts
you up above the mundane level of consciousness and brings you back
to where you are supposed to be.
From
that higher standpoint you direct your whole life into a more righteous
direction. Then we clean all the mess and entanglement that we don't
see when we are too low here below. We see better when we are higher.
So to say higher, it doesn't mean we have a ladder of something, just
higher in consciousness, in awareness, in intelligence. We are back
to the true source of wisdom, our True Self, which is God-like. We're
back to God, who dwells within our holy temples here. So we truly recognize
ourselves, who is who, and we stop occupying all the habits and all
the knowledge that bind us from the outside.
The
more you contemplate on this inner wisdom, the more you remember your
Real Self, the wiser you become, the more your life becomes smoother,
and everything goes better and better until you completely know a lot
of things, or all things, and you become like omnipresent, omnipotent.
Everyone who prays to you, in any corner of the universe, you will know.
You will help them immediately, according to the situation and according
to what is beneficial for that person. That is the highest achievement
of a so-called Master.
